Delhi sightseeing
Breakfast at hotel
Morning start sightseeing of India’s capital and a major gateway to the
country, contemporary Delhi is a bustling metropolis which successfully
combines in its fold the ancient & the modern. Its strategic
location was one of the prime reasons why successive dynasties chose it
as their seat of power. New Delhi also reflects the legacy the British
left behind . The division between New & Old Delhi is the
distinction between the capitals of the British & the Moghuls
respectively. So, wherever the visitor goes, he will invariably
confront the citys’ past.
We will start our tour by
visiting Jama Masjid, the largest mosque in India. Built by Shah Jahan,
the construction was started in 1844 and was not completed until 1658 ;
Red Fort, which was also built by Shah Jehan. This massive fort was
built from 1638 to 1648 ; Chandni Chowk and Rajghat - the cremation
site of Mahatma Gandhi. Witness the India Gate, the Presidents House
& the Parliament. Visit Humayun's Tomb : built in mid 16th century
this is an early example of Mughal architecture ; Qutab Minar. The tour
ends with a visit to Laxmi Narayan Temple (Birla Mandir).
Delhi - Jaipur
Morning after breakfast drive to Jaipur : The capital city of the state
of Rajasthan also know as “Pink City” owes its name, its foundation and
planning to the great warrior astronomer Maharaja Jai Singh II. The
city of Jaipur has broad avenues. The city sits on a dry lake bed in a
wild and somewhat arid landscape, surrounded by barren hills surmounted
by fortresses and crenellated walls.

Jaipur
Morning after early breakfast, excursion to Amber Fort. Elephant ride
from the foothills of the Aravallis to the fort entrance. Amber Fort :
At a distance of 11 kms from Jaipur, Amber was the ancient capital of
Jaipur state. Construction of the fort began in 1592 by Raja Man Singh,
the Rajput commander of Akbar's army and is a superb example of Rajput
architecture.
Afternoon, city tour of Jaipur. Visit the City Palace which has museum
having an extensive collection of art, carpets, enamel ware and
weapons; Jantar Mantar - the observatoyr built my Maharaja Jai Singh in
1728 and the façade of Hawa Mahal. Overnight at hotel
